Genus
Pakicetus
Mammals · Early Eocene
One of the very first whales — a wolf-sized, four-legged amphibious mammal from the early Eocene of Pakistan. Its ear region reveals its whale kinship, and it documents the land-to-sea origin of cetaceans, for which the region’s rocks are world-famous.
